Group behavior recognition in context-aware systems
Abstract
In most of the domains of the context-aware system the user make up a group and their behavior could be research with group behavior recognition techniques. Our approach try to take advantage of the context information to understand the user's behaviors like a group, and this information could be useful for other system to beat to the users. For this purpose it is exposed a new representation that concentrates all necessary information concerning relations two to two present in the group, and the semantics of the different groups formed by individuals and training (or structure) of each one of them.
